Or he exists and he is evil.

Using the following logic:

Why does evil exist if God is all-powerful, all-good, and all-knowing? Copers will say one of two things:
  1. Free will
  2. God works in mysterious ways
Now, let's debunk both:
  1. If you think that, for good to really be good or something like that, we should be able to choose to do evil, and that's the only logical way that good could truly exist, then couldn't God create a world where good truly exists but there is no free will? Or where free will exists but we only choose to do good because He is above logic? And if He isn't above logic, then He isn't all-powerful, and logic exists independently of Him. Then, why couldn't the universe exist independently of Him? Or, if you say logic is part of Him, then what is He more: logical or good? evil exists then He is more logical than good. Therefore, He is evil.
  2. If God works in mysterious ways, then when you ask me how the universe was created, I could say the same: that the universe works in mysterious ways, which is the truth, by the way.
